How to Choose the Perfect Food Name for Your Cat
Choosing the perfect food name for your cat can be a fun and delicious process. Here are some tips to help you decide:
- Consider Their Appearance: Does your cat have a round, squishy face? Mochi or Pumpkin might be perfect. Is your cat sleek and dark? Nori or Sesame could be great fits. An orange tabby might suit Ginger, Marmalade, or Pumpkin.
- Think About Their Personality: Is your cat feisty and energetic? Wasabi or Pepper might be a good match. Is your cat calm and sweet? Mochi, Tofu, or Biscuit might be better.
- Reflect Your Own Interests: What are your favorite foods? If you love sushi, why not name your cat Sushi? If you’re a coffee lover, Mocha or Latte might be the perfect choice.
- Keep It Short and Sweet: Cats respond better to short names with one or two syllables. Mochi, Tofu, Nori, and Miso are all great examples.
- Say It Out Loud: Try calling the name a few times. Does it feel natural? Does it sound right? Make sure you love how it sounds before you make it official.
